Man Utd to Hijack Chelsea Transfer for Antoine Griezmann, Juan Mata to be Used in Swap Deal

Atletico Madrid winger Antoine Griezmann is one of the stars who is likely to move in a big money deal in the summer.

Chelsea are already interested in the France international, and the latest reports claim that Man Utd are also contemplating a move for the 24- year old.

Spanish publication Fichajes claims that Atletico Madrid are interested in Man Utd playmaker Juan Mata, and this could pave the way for United landing Griezmann.

The report claims that Atletico manager Diego Simeone, who is resigned to losing Griezmann in the summer, holds a keen interest in Mata and wants to bring him to Vicente Calderon.

Meanwhile, Mourinho’s arrival at United could see the end of Mata’s time at Old Trafford. The Portuguese manager previously sold the Spain international when he was in charge at Chelsea.

Griezmann is believed to have a £60million buy-out clause in his contract at the La Liga club, but United are hopeful that Mata’s transfer to Atletico could substantially bring down the transfer fee for their target.
The France international has been one of the standout players in La Liga this season and has scored 12 league goals and provided two assists in the Spanish league this season.
